With its advanced PID control system (±1°C accuracy), 215L chamber capacity, and explosion-proof design, this vacuum oven has transformed how chemical companies approach drying:
Feature | Benefit |
---|---|
PID Temperature Control (10–200°C) | Eliminates hotspots, ensures reproducibility |
304 Stainless Steel Interior | Corrosion-resistant, easy cleaning, FDA-compliant |
Explosion-Proof Configuration | Safe operation with solvents like MEK or THF |
LED Touchscreen Interface | Intuitive setup, real-time monitoring, remote access capability |
